Rajah of racing honoured

Rajah Sinnathuray, JP, OB (London) was conferred Honorary Life Membership at the Annual General Meeting of the Ceylon Motor Sports Club held recently.

Rajah was a member of the Ceylon Motor Sports Club for 47 years and was its Secretary and Committee Member for a number of years. He was All Ceylon and All India Motor Racing Champion 250 cc.

He was the Winner of the Annesley Phillips Shield at the Mahagastota Hill Climb while driving a Ford Anglia. He raced 3 difference bikes in 3 different classes 250 cc upto 350 cc and over 500 cc and he has been an official for a number of events.

He has gone as Manager Motor Racing to India at his own expense. He was also the President of the Ceylon Motor Cycle Club and Secretary of the Ceylon Motor Sports Club. President, Automobile Association of Ceylon and President of SLAMS (Sri Lanka Association of Motor Sports) and he was the pioneer in drafting the SLAMS Constitution with the late Sharker Mohideen.

He was associated with T.S. Jinasena who raced a magpie at the Mahagastota Hill Climb. He has served in the Ceylon Motor Sports Club as Secretary and Committee Member under the leadership of Messrs T.S. Jinasena, Edward Mason, Aamir Sherif, Mohideen Jalaldeen and Ray De Costa.

He has won many races in Sri Lanka and India. He came 2nd in the overall midnight Rally organised by the Ceylon Motor Sports Club, the winner was Ranjan Canekeratne driving a MGA and in the motor cycle section he was the winner.

He also has taken part in the meets organised by the Ceylon Motor Sports Club, Mahagastota Hill Climb, Karadapone Hill Climb and won many events and took part at the Hantane Hill Climb and at Katukurunda many times.

He has taken part at the Bangalore. Coimbatore and Madras Circuit Races being the All India Champion.

His daughter Sashikala too has taken part in motor cycle races.
